**Postmortem timeline — Farelight pricing experiment**

14:22 — On-call paged after checkout conversions dropped sharply on the Farelight platform. Investigation showed the ticket-pricing experiment had begun serving the treatment price to 100% of traffic instead of the intended 10% split, due to a misconfigured rollout flag pushed earlier that afternoon. Experiment was halted at 14:41 and prices reverted. The deploy responsible was identified by the token recorded below.

session token of fadug-hahap = htk3_554

Rebuilds on Ferncastle's marketing site are incremental — the Stonepress builder only regenerates pages whose source files changed since the last deploy. Usually this just works. If you see stale pages, check the manifest under .stonepress/cache first before nuking anything. Full rebuilds take ~40 minutes, so avoid them during business hours. The rebuild worker also pushes freshly built pages to the edge cache, and that push step authenticates against the cache API. Put this line in the worker's .env file.

secret setting of fawef-bageg: LEDGER_TOKEN5=ad676

Subject: Studio access — night shift

Night shift,

The Pinefold training-video studio stays locked after 20:00. Cleaning crew enters Tuesdays only; everyone else needs prior sign-off from Facilities. Do not let anyone in without a booking reference. If the recording light is on, wait — never open the door mid-take. Check the equipment cage is locked on every round and log it. Fire panel override is behind the mixing desk. Keypad by the main door takes this code:

turnstile pass: bdg-SVX-1

### Vendoring fonts for the 4.2 release

Quick reminder for whoever's on call: the Glyphden font pack we vendor has to be re-fetched, checksummed, and committed before cutting the release branch. Don't skip the checksum step — last quarter a corrupted woff2 shipped and broke the invoice renderer. Once the fonts are in, sign the vendored archive so CI accepts it. Use the signing key below.

deploy key for hahip-tagag: bky13_v7Jcnj5iGoCSn